This basically boils down to self belief and self imposed limitations. (That don’t feel self-imposed.)

When we don’t have the world view of being worthy of not carrying any debt, yet we are striving and working hard to get out of debt.
Subconsciously we are working against ourselves.
On the inside of carrying debt is a belief, maybe it’s a belief that you can’t be out of debt because everyone in your family has always carried debt.
Maybe you feel guilty if you have a positive bank balance.
Maybe you feel like you are worthy of second-hand goods, and to purchase new with cash is wasteful.
Maybe you have a background story that if you can’t have an item now, when you want it, you will never get it.
I want to suggest that these are not money issues, money or debt is the visible symptom.
The underlying belief is what is really stopping the long term satisfaction of a life with a healthy relationship with money.

How I moved out of the debt trap was to begin with the goal to be debt free, my focus was on removing debt, which over time I discovered was still coming from an attitude of scarity and lack, debt was the focus.
As I learned to focus on the abundance that I had, I began to see the tangible changes in my finances.
The next thing I did was to set up a money plan, or budget. (This word feels like a restriction to me, to others it is the tool for their freedom.)
This can take a bit of time to get all the numbers in one place, remember numbers don’t mean anything until we give them meaning.
The meaning you give to your numbers is part of the gold that reveals how you really feel about your financial situation.

I began tracking all my spending, actually we had a budget advisory person help us by taking control of our incoming and outgoing expenses.
This person was the interrupt we needed to change the way we handled the money side of budgeting, the mindset side is still a work in progress all these years later.
Sometimes it is wise to seek help, to find someone who is trained to create the space between earning and spending, while teaching and training you how to physically manage your money.
We still have an automated plan for our usual household accounts.
I still track our incoming and outgoings, now I bless what we have, and I am grateful for the services and lifestyle that our income gives us.
